I wanted to take a moment to show you how I finished up my Mother's Day gifts for my Mom and my Mother-in-law. Jumping on the bandwagon with the 'tea' craze this year both Mom's got some loose tea and an infuser from David'sTea.  Then I used Laurie Willison's Card Hanger die to create custom gift bags that co-ordinated with the Mother's Day cards I made last week HERE and HERE. I die cut the card hangers from white and then stamped them using the same images as the card in the same colours.

The Muse this week at CASE Study Challenge is Maile Belles. Maile has her own personal style of CAS Fabulous.  The CASE Study is based on this fantastic card of hers:




I really put my thinking cap on for this one and I kept coming back to the flower.  So I stamped a flower first on a piece of 4 1/4" x 5 1/2" cardstock.  Then I carefully used my trimmer to go along  about 1" in from the edge of the stamped piece to as close to the flower as I could, then fussy cut the flower.  Then I adhered it with foam tape to an embossed cardstock base.
